Bug 1562725 - export UPLOAD_PATH in run-profileserver.sh; r=firefox-build-system-reviewers,chmanchester
authorMike Shal <mshal@mozilla.com>
Mon, 01 Jul 2019 20:32:35 +0000
changeset 543678 9bc355a1aea3bdfdc04bc6c14a657b5e6aa6a972
parent 543677 f4f0c43a164e10feb3a0374b4296e85ba3f57b55
child 543679 f05db6efaf095958ba67ffcd7d77d2a29497edb8
push id2131
push userffxbld-merge
push dateMon, 26 Aug 2019 18:30:20 +0000
treeherdermozilla-release@b19ffb3ca153 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ersfirefox-build-system-reviewers, chmanchester
bugs1562725, 1557785
milestone69.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1562725 - export UPLOAD_PATH in run-profileserver.sh; r=firefox-build-system-reviewers,chmanchester When adding Windows compatibility in bug 1557785, we stopped exported UPLOAD_PATH by default. UPLOAD_PATH is used by profileserver.py to determine where to store the logs; when it is unset, the logs go to stdout and the artifacts aren't created. We should always export UPLOAD_PATH to get the same logging behavior on all platforms. Differential Revision: https://phabricator.services.mozilla.com/D36521
taskcluster/scripts/misc/run-profileserver.sh
--- a/taskcluster/scripts/misc/run-profileserver.sh
+++ b/taskcluster/scripts/misc/run-profileserver.sh
@@ -1,16 +1,17 @@
 #! /bin/bash -vex
 
 set -x -e
 
 echo "running as" $(id)
 
 : NEED_XVFB     ${NEED_XVFB:=false}
 : UPLOAD_PATH   ${UPLOAD_PATH:=$HOME/artifacts}
+export UPLOAD_PATH
 
 ####
 # Taskcluster friendly wrapper for running the profileserver
 ####
 
 PGO_RUNDIR=obj-firefox/dist
 export JARLOG_FILE="en-US.log"